IVsObjectManager2.EnumLibraries(IVsEnumLibraries2) Method
Definition
Important
Some information relates to prerelease product that may be substantially modified before it’s released. Microsoft makes no warranties, express or implied, with respect to the information provided here.
Retrieves a list of all symbol libraries currently registered with the Visual Studio object manager.
public:
int EnumLibraries([Runtime::InteropServices::Out] Microsoft::VisualStudio::Shell::Interop::IVsEnumLibraries2 ^ % ppEnum);
public:
int EnumLibraries([Runtime::InteropServices::Out] Microsoft::VisualStudio::Shell::Interop::IVsEnumLibraries2 ^ & ppEnum);
int EnumLibraries([Runtime::InteropServices::Out] Microsoft::VisualStudio::Shell::Interop::IVsEnumLibraries2 const & & ppEnum);
public int EnumLibraries (out Microsoft.VisualStudio.Shell.Interop.IVsEnumLibraries2 ppEnum);
abstract member EnumLibraries : IVsEnumLibraries2 -> int
Public Function EnumLibraries (ByRef ppEnum As IVsEnumLibraries2) As Integer
Parameters
- ppEnum
- IVsEnumLibraries2
[out] The IVsEnumLibraries2 that represents an enumeration of all currently registered symbol libraries.
Returns
If the method succeeds, it returns S_OK. If it fails, it returns an error code.
Remarks
COM Signature
From vsshell80.idl:
HRESULT IVsObjectManager2::EnumLibraries(
[out]IVsEnumLibraries2 ** ppEnum
);